STATE v. LANGLEY

CC 88C21623; SC S36298.

840 P.2d 691 (1992)

314 Or. 511

STATE of Oregon, Respondent, v. Robert Paul LANGLEY, Jr., Appellant.

Supreme Court of Oregon, In Banc.

Decided October 29, 1992.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Stephen J. Williams, Deputy Public Defender, Salem, argued the cause for appellant. With him on the brief were Sally L. Avera, Acting Public Defender, and John P. Daugirda, Deputy Public Defender, Salem.

Janet A. Metcalf, Asst. Atty. Gen., Salem, argued the cause for respondent. With her on the brief were Dave Frohnmayer, Atty. Gen., Virginia L. Linder, Sol. Gen., and Cynthia A. Forbes and Brenda J. Peterson, Asst. Attys. Gen., Salem.


FADELEY, Justice.

This is an automatic and direct appeal from defendant's convictions and sentence of death on 14 counts of aggravated murder in the death of Larry Rockenbrant. The trial court erred when it admitted evidence of the murder of another person for the purpose of using some similarities between the two homicides to identify defendant as the killer of Larry Rockenbrant.
